The OzU partner brings NEED4B to the European Sustainable Energy Week

On 7 June, The Univeristy of Ozyegin organized a conference titled “Buildings in Near Future” within the context of EU Sustainable Week (EUSEW) Energy Days 2017.

The conference was focused in the “integrated design” based in the experience of the Turkish demonstrator in the framework of NEED4B: the SCoLA building.

Following there can be found the abstract of the conference, and attached to this piece of news there is the agenda of the event:

The buildings of the future are already underway. Comfort and high energy performance will be the new ‘normal’ for the buildings of the future; ‘scientific’ and ‘integrated’ will be the two key concepts of this exciting new era.

We are conducting integrated and multidisciplinary studies for developing the engineering concepts, architectural thoughts, psychological needs and associated sociological tendencies necessary for this transition period, along with its required computer codes and detailed understanding of economic limitations.

Such studies can only be conducted with wide participation and discussions based on multi-layered collective efforts undertaken by multi-disciplinary groups. To facilitate such an outcome we are organizing series of events to discuss and synthesize the focused perspectives of researchers from different disciplines. The fourth of these ‘CEEE Interdisciplinary Approaches for High Energy Performance Buildings’ events will be held on 7 June 2017.
